Rolls RP261 Dual Sonic Exciter And RP262 Stereo Sonic Exciter With New SCE ProcessingJuly 10, 1998 -- New for the summer of 1998 are the Rolls RP261 Dual Sonic Exciter, and the redesigned RP262 Stereo Sonic Exciter. The RP261 and RP262 are two channel frequency compensation devices designed to add new life to your sound. The units utilize a revolutionary new Spectrum Correction Encoding (SCE) process to provide crisp, clean, and animated sound to a final mix. DJs use the units for the incredible "thump" and bottom end that's enhanced, as well as the crystal clear highs. And they're used by those in live sound reinforcement situations to deliver the final touches for a perfect live mix.
Retail price: $200.00 each Visit Rolls Corporation's website at www.rolls.com.
